Transaction

becbb63acac3d1b8ddf4bccd92f3cb24736c7c43377d55a59ab6b2fcb991ebf7
417,134 confirmations
Timestamp
1526839317
Block523,575
Fee363,000 sats
Fee rate100.4 sats/vB
view on mempool.space

Inputs & Outputs